At the heart of any Android tablet's price tag lies its components—and 2025 has been a rollercoaster for component costs. Let's start with the most critical part: the processor. Brands like Qualcomm (Snapdragon) and MediaTek have introduced newer, more powerful chipsets with better AI capabilities, but these come at a cost. For example, the latest Snapdragon 8 Gen 4, designed for premium tablets, now costs 15% more than its 2024 predecessor due to increased demand for AI-optimized hardware. On the flip side, mid-range processors like MediaTek's Helio G99 have seen a 5% price drop, thanks to mass production and improved manufacturing efficiency.
Displays are another major cost driver. OLED screens, known for vibrant colors and deep blacks, remain expensive, with prices rising 8% year-over-year due to supply constraints in OLED panel production. LCD screens, however, have become more affordable, especially in larger sizes (10.1 inches and above), with a 3% decrease in costs. This is great news for budget-friendly tablets, like many kids tablet models, which often use LCD displays to keep prices low while still offering decent visual quality.
Batteries and storage are two more components impacting costs. Lithium-ion battery prices have stabilized after a turbulent 2024, but innovations like fast-charging (30W and above) and longer-lasting cells (up to 10,000mAh) are adding $10–$15 to the production cost of high-end tablets. For storage, 64GB and 128GB eMMC chips have become cheaper, but demand for faster UFS 4.0 storage (common in premium tablets) has pushed its price up by 7%, as manufacturers struggle to keep up with the need for quicker data transfer speeds.
The global supply chain for Android tablets has long been centered in China, but 2025 is seeing a noticeable shift toward "nearshoring"—manufacturing in regions closer to target markets. Countries like Vietnam, India, and Mexico are now home to more tablet assembly plants, a move driven by brands looking to reduce shipping costs and avoid geopolitical risks. While this shift is promising for long-term stability, it's causing short-term price hikes. For instance, setting up new factories in Vietnam has led to a 10% increase in labor costs for some manufacturers, which is being passed on to consumers in the form of higher prices for mid-range tablets.
Another supply chain trend is the growing focus on sustainability. Brands are now using more recycled materials, like aluminum for tablet casings and recycled plastic for back panels. While this is a win for the environment, recycled materials currently cost 12% more than virgin materials, adding to production expenses. However, experts predict this gap will narrow by 2026 as recycling technologies improve and demand for eco-friendly devices grows.
Innovation is the name of the game in tech, and 2025's Android tablets are no exception—but these advancements often come with a higher price tag. Take foldable tablets, for example. Once a niche product, foldables are becoming more mainstream, with brands like Samsung and Lenovo launching models with flexible AMOLED screens. However, the hinge mechanism and durable foldable display technology make these devices 30–40% more expensive than traditional tablets of the same size. For most buyers, this premium is hard to justify unless they specifically need the extra screen real estate.
AI integration is another innovation driving costs. Many 2025 tablets now feature on-device AI tools, like real-time language translation, photo enhancement, and smart battery management. These features require dedicated AI chips, which add $20–$30 to the production cost. While users love the convenience—imagine a healthcare android tablet automatically transcribing doctor-patient conversations into EHRs—this added functionality means higher prices for tablets with these capabilities.
On the brighter side, some innovations are actually lowering costs. For example, improvements in software optimization have reduced the need for high-end hardware in budget tablets. A 2025 entry-level tablet with 4GB RAM can now perform as well as a 2024 model with 6GB RAM, thanks to more efficient Android 15 OS updates. This has allowed brands to cut RAM costs by 10% without sacrificing performance—a win for cost-conscious buyers.

Hospitals, clinics, and senior care facilities require tablets that meet strict regulatory standards, support medical software, and can be sanitized frequently. The healthcare android tablet is designed for this exact purpose. Here's what to prioritize when procuring for healthcare:
Compliance: Ensure the tablet meets HIPAA (in the U.S.) or GDPR (in the EU) requirements for data security. Look for features like encrypted storage, secure authentication (fingerprint/face recognition), and remote wipe capabilities to protect patient information.
Sanitization-Friendly Design: Healthcare settings require frequent cleaning with harsh disinfectants. Choose tablets with antimicrobial coatings (e.g., silver ion-infused cases) and sealed ports to prevent liquid damage. Avoid crevices where bacteria can hide—flat, smooth surfaces are best.
Long Battery Life: Medical staff can't stop to charge devices mid-shift. Aim for tablets with 10+ hour battery life and fast-charging support (30W or higher). Some models also offer hot-swappable batteries, allowing for continuous use without downtime.
Specialized Features: Depending on your needs, consider tablets with built-in barcode scanners (for patient ID), RFID readers, or styluses for digital note-taking. For example, a 10.1 inch healthcare android tablet with a stylus can replace paper charts, making it easier for nurses to update patient records on the go.
Offices, conference rooms, and corporate lobbies need tablets that facilitate communication, display information, and integrate with existing systems. Two key categories here are poe meeting room digital signage and android tablet digital signage . Here's how to procure effectively:
PoE Meeting Room Tablets: Power over Ethernet (PoE) technology eliminates the need for separate power cables, simplifying installation and reducing clutter. When choosing a poe meeting room digital signage tablet, prioritize screen size (21.5–27 inches for larger rooms), 4K resolution for clear presentations, and touchscreen capabilities for interactive collaboration. Brands like HyDisplay offer models with built-in video conferencing software (Zoom, Teams) and wireless screen mirroring, which are must-haves for hybrid meetings.
Digital Signage for Lobbies/Common Areas: Android tablet digital signage is ideal for displaying company news, event calendars, or promotional content. Look for slim, wall-mounted designs with bright screens (500+ nits) to ensure visibility in well-lit areas. Software-wise, choose tablets with cloud-based content management systems (CMS), so you can update displays remotely across multiple locations.
Integration & Security: Corporate tablets must integrate with IT systems (Active Directory, MDM software) and support secure logins. Opt for models with enterprise-grade security features, like Knox (Samsung) or Titan M2 chips (Google), to protect against cyber threats.
Energy Efficiency: With rising energy costs, choose tablets with low power consumption. PoE models are already energy-efficient, but look for additional features like auto-brightness sensors and sleep modes to further reduce electricity use.
